Plant spacing significantly impacts pest management by influencing pest detection, beneficial insect populations, and plant health. Proper spacing allows for better air circulation, reducing humidity that favors many fungal diseases and insect pests. It also makes it easier to spot and address infestations early.
Understanding the Link Between Plant Spacing and Pest Control
The distance between your plants is a crucial, yet often overlooked, factor in maintaining a healthy garden free from overwhelming pest populations. Optimizing plant spacing can be a proactive strategy for effective pest management, reducing the need for chemical interventions and fostering a more balanced ecosystem. When plants are too crowded, they become stressed and more susceptible to pests and diseases.
Why Does Crowding Invite Pests?
When plants are packed too tightly, they compete for resources like sunlight, water, and nutrients. This plant stress weakens their natural defenses, making them an easier target for hungry insects. Furthermore, dense foliage creates a humid microclimate, which is ideal for the reproduction and survival of many common garden pests and fungal diseases.
- Reduced Airflow: Close spacing limits air circulation. This trapped moisture creates a breeding ground for fungal pathogens and certain insects.
- Increased Humidity: Dense canopies hold moisture, promoting conditions favorable for pests like aphids and spider mites.
- Easier Pest Migration: Overcrowded plants allow pests to move quickly from one plant to another, leading to rapid infestations.
- Weakened Plants: Stressed plants have fewer resources to fight off pest attacks.
The Benefits of Proper Spacing for Pest Prevention
Conversely, providing adequate space between plants creates an environment less hospitable to many pests and more supportive of beneficial insects. Strategic plant spacing is a cornerstone of integrated pest management (IPM). It allows for better light penetration and air movement, promoting healthier, more resilient plants.
- Improved Air Circulation: Good airflow dries foliage faster, making it less attractive to fungal diseases and some pests.
- Enhanced Sunlight Penetration: More light reaches all parts of the plant, promoting stronger growth and better pest resistance.
- Easier Monitoring: With space, you can easily inspect plants for early signs of pests or diseases.
- Habitat for Beneficials: Proper spacing can provide a better environment for natural predators of pests, such as ladybugs and lacewings.
How Spacing Affects Specific Pests and Diseases
Different pests and diseases respond differently to plant spacing. Understanding these nuances can help you tailor your garden layout for better control.
Impact on Insect Pests
For many common garden pests like aphids, spider mites, and whiteflies, overcrowding is a boon. These small insects thrive in sheltered, humid environments. When plants are too close, they form a dense canopy that traps moisture and heat, creating their ideal habitat.
- Aphids: These tiny sap-suckers multiply rapidly in crowded conditions where their predators have difficulty accessing them.
- Spider Mites: They flourish in dry, dusty conditions often found under dense foliage where air circulation is poor.
- Whiteflies: Similar to aphids, they prefer the protected, humid conditions created by tightly packed plants.
Impact on Fungal Diseases
Fungal diseases, such as powdery mildew and blight, are heavily influenced by humidity. Plant spacing for disease prevention is critical. When leaves are constantly touching and airflow is restricted, moisture lingers, providing the perfect conditions for fungal spores to germinate and spread.
- Powdery Mildew: This common disease thrives in humid conditions with poor air circulation, often appearing on the undersides of leaves in crowded plants.
- Early Blight: While not solely dependent on humidity, good airflow from proper spacing can help reduce the spread of blight spores.
Practical Strategies for Spacing Plants Effectively
Implementing the right spacing isn’t just about following a rule; it’s about understanding the needs of each plant and the environment you’re creating. Always refer to the specific recommendations for the varieties you are growing.
Reading Seed Packets and Plant Tags
Seed packets and plant tags are your best resources for plant spacing guidelines. They provide crucial information based on the mature size of the plant. Ignoring these recommendations is a common mistake that leads to future pest and disease problems.
Considering Mature Plant Size
It’s essential to visualize the plant at its full mature size when deciding on spacing. A small seedling can quickly grow to fill a much larger space. Overestimating the space needed is far better than underestimating it.
Companion Planting and Spacing
While companion planting can offer pest-deterring benefits, it’s still important to maintain adequate spacing between different species. Some companion plants might have different spacing needs, and overcrowding can negate the benefits of beneficial pairings.

### How does overcrowding affect plant growth?
Overcrowding leads to increased competition for essential resources like sunlight, water, and nutrients. This competition can stunt plant growth, reduce yields, and make plants more susceptible to pests and diseases due to weakened defenses.
### Can plant spacing help with pollination?
Yes, proper plant spacing can indirectly aid pollination. It ensures that pollinators have easier access to individual flowers and that plants are healthy enough to produce abundant blooms. It also prevents dense foliage from blocking pathways for pollinators.
### What is the ideal spacing for vegetable gardens?
The ideal spacing for vegetable gardens varies greatly by crop. For example, tomatoes need more space (2-3 feet apart) than radishes (1-2 inches apart). Always consult the specific recommendations for each vegetable variety you plant.
### How does spacing affect soil health?
Proper spacing allows for better soil aeration and moisture distribution, preventing compaction and waterlogging. This promotes a healthier soil environment for root growth and microbial activity, which are vital for nutrient uptake and overall plant vigor.
